The present invention relates to an indoor tent which can be installed indoors.
In general, tents are widely used as outdoor camping equipment for outdoor activities such as night fishing or camping, to block snow, rain, wind, to set pillars or piles for covering the sun, and to make interior space using padding cloth.
In recent years, there has been an increasing number of cases in which a tent is installed on the other side of a room for the purpose of preventing cold when the boiler is not operated due to rising heating costs in winter, or when the user wants to minimize the heating.
However, in the conventional tent, it is impossible to adjust the position of the doorway and the size of the internal space, resulting in a problem in that the user convenience and product usability are inferior.
It is an object of the present invention to provide an indoor tent capable of changing the position of an entrance and controlling the size of an internal space.
